  4. Pics would be handy at this stage. Something doesn't sound right about the injectors. The fuel rail should bolt up fine (that's what the spacers are for) but injectors have different sized tops. Just like a GTR the standard rail uses 10.5mm injector tops but when upgrading most use 11.0mm tops so you need the aftermarket rail. If you have sard injectors to suit NEO you probably need injectors to suit RB26 with 11.0mm top 680cc instead. The top of standard NEO injectors is larger then the HKS rail.   14. ProductTechnologyPerformanceKit The next generation forced induction system "GT SUPERCHARGER". It is high balance of Power and environmental performance.The next generation quality of acceleration feeling from HKS GT SUPERCHARGER. New HKS GT SUPERCHARGER has "Quick acceleration response without lag", "Linear torque characteristic at low and middle rpm", "Low mechanical noise and compact design", "Environmental performance" like economical fuel consumption and clean exhaust gas. * The engine cover is not included in the kit as it is option item. Explanation of GT SUPERCHARGER SYSTEM-Complete Kit includes all parts required for installation and operation (*1). No modification is required for installation. It's "Quiet" and "High Power". -Complete Kit includes engine management system. HKS or stock exhaust and stock catalytic converter are specified.-Pro Kit does not include Fuel parts and engine management system. It can be used at high horsepower with engine internal upgrading. * 1 : Spark Plug is not included. Select proper one for vehicle. HKS' recommendation : HKS SUPER FIRE RACING M40IL (50003-M40IL) Kit Components Complete Kit Pro Kit - GT Supercharger Unit - Intercooler - Injector - Fuel Pump - Piggy back ECU - Supercharger Bracket - Pulley, Belt- Super Power Flow - Suction Pipe - Chamber Pipe - Relief Valve - Traction Oil Cooler - Traction Oil Tank - Traction Oil - GT Supercharger Unit - Intercooler - Supercharger Bracket - Pulley, Belt- Super Power Flow - Suction Pipe - Chamber Pipe - Relief Valve - Traction Oil Cooler - Traction Oil Tank - Traction OilCombine with parts listed below due to preset data of included sub computer.- The use of parts which are not listed will void warranty.- There is a risk of damaging the engine if parts other than the ones listed are used. Parts required for Complete Kit ECUStock ECU with factory dataCatalytic ConverterStockExhaust ManifoldStock or HKS Stock Replacement Type Stainless Exhaust Manifold Center PipeStock or HKS Stainless Center Pipe MufflerStock or HKS LEGAMAX (Full Dual Muffler or LEGAMAX Premium are also included for FAIRLADY Z.) Spark PlugHKS SUPER FIRE RACING M40iL / M45iL or S40iL / S45iL Engine OilHKS SUPER TURBO RACING HKS SUPER Premium RACING HKS SUPER TURBO RACING Pro HKS SUPER TURBO RACING Special HKS Premium Pro If the Complete Kit is used in ways listed below, it will void the warranty. Usage which will void warranty Driving on track under constant high load.Changing or adjusting data on the sub computer.Changing the ECU data. (Increasing maximum rpm or changing ignition settings.)
  15. Special Turbo System for Z33 will turbocharge VQ35DE. Features- The kit works on stock engine. If engine internal parts are upgraded with HKS Forged Piston + I-Beam Conrod Set (23004-AN002) - Metal Head Gasket (23001-AN002), target horsepower will be more than 450ps. - GT3037 Turbine enables strong torque from low rpm range even with stock engine. - Size of intercooler is minimum with consideration of affect to water temperature. - For emission problem and vehicle inspection, center pipe integrates HKS Metal Catalyzer. (With Exhaust Gas Test Report) - Adapter Pipe (Sold separately) is required to use HKS Full Dual Muffler (32009-AN002) together. Torque Power Kit Components- GT3037 Turbine (56T A/R 1.12) - GT II Wastegate - Intercooler ASSY - Exhaust Manifold - Adapter Flange - Front Pipe - Wastegate Inlet Pipe - Front Pipe with Metal Catalyzer- Bypass Pipe - Oil Sump - Baffle Plate - Chamber Pipe x 4 - Suction Pipe x 2 - Super Power Flow Reloaded - Other parts Remarks- Injector and fuel pump need to be upgraded. Injector (1402-RN011), Fuel Pump (G23210-K00010-00) are recommended. - F-CON V Pro is required for engine management. - Factory setting of Wastegate is at 0.35kgf/cm2. Boost limitation of stock engine is 0.4kgf/cm2. In order to increase boost level more, upgrading of engine internal parts is required.

  21. RB25 uses hydraulic lifters so there is zero lash. Your combo should yeld 300kw at the wheels. It's the same combo I've seen before several times. The camshafts should slip straight in without any other mods giving increase across the entire rev range. It doesn't sound like valve float because you cannot put any timing in anywhere. This all sounds too much like a timing issue - be it installation marks or computer base timing verse actual engine timing missalignment. Good Luck and hope you sort it out. Cheers Marty

  23. The HKS ALC II has been developed as a plug-in interface with factory A/T Control Unit of the computer controlled automatic transmission on the ‘90-’96 Nissan 300ZX. The ALC II is designed to maintain constant line pressure within the transmission for consistent, crisp high performance shifting. Should the pressure begin to drop within the transmission, the ALC II will signal the factory A/T Control Unit to increase line pressure and maintain it at that level. Regards Martin
